: In a major push to gain market share, Spectrum has launched a mobile contract buyout program offering up to $2,500 for customers who switch. To get the full benefit, you usually need to purchase at least three lines, and they will pay off existing phone balances on ported lines via a Virtual Prepaid Mastercard.
